In Illinois, if you stop working a chemical examination (breath, blood, or pee), your driver's permit will certainly be immediately suspended for 6 months. If you decline testing, the suspension raises to one year-- despite whether you're founded guilty of DUI in criminal court. This is called a Statutory Summary Suspension, and it begins 46 days after your apprehension-- unless you challenge it.
